The invention relates to an energy-absorbing device configured to be mounted between a bumper and a longitudinal member of a motor vehicle, the energy-absorbing device comprising at least a first part, composed of a first reinforced material and forming a reinforcement of the energy-absorbing device, and a second part, composed of a second non-reinforced material and arranged around the reinforcement, the energy-absorbing device extending in a longitudinal main direction between the bumper and the longitudinal member and comprising at least one plate which is made of a material having a hardness greater than the hardness of the second non-reinforced material and which extends across the longitudinal direction of the energy-absorbing device.
